ilo: remove unused ilo_cp functions
Remove ilo_cp_begin() ilo_cp_steal() ilo_cp_write() ilo_cp_write_multi() ilo_cp_write_bo() ilo_cp_end() ilo_cp_steal_ptr() ilo_cp_assert_no_implicit_flush()
